Transaction 62d7b5ef00691ce0e6590fa216c16b69d75169fb6dd2c8d51e875db473d9b72b

1 Input
2 Outputs
  • 62d7b5ef00691ce0e6590fa216c16b69d75169fb6dd2c8d51e875db473d9b72b:0
  • value  579237
    address  37znhXfQgM9PeXqg4wzYysnAgXJ8dfaak9
  • 62d7b5ef00691ce0e6590fa216c16b69d75169fb6dd2c8d51e875db473d9b72b:1
  • value  37603009
    address  3DmYZYkxgS5M1KvPTCXrDQbEe9NZhqmH7e